I'm a reliable, energetic, & highly-experienced babysitter looking to provide childcare for families in the NYC area. While studying Psychology & English at Kenyon College, I worked for Care. com in their "Backup Caregiver" program, where I received professional childcare training; I responded to same-day bookings for families in need of verified, short-notice support for both able & disabled children/infants. After moving to New York in fall 2021, I began nannying for local families, caring for kids (as young as 11 months, as old as 10) throughout all-day routines-including school pickup, play dates, homework help, dinner, bedtime, trips to parks/museums/libraries. Throughout my ~10 years of experience, I've grown confident adapting to the demands of diverse home environments & fostering trust/open communication with parents/guardians. As a writer & visual artist, I love to be creative (play music, paint, draw) & read books with kids-providing warm, encouraging energy along the way.
